Creating a 3D Model: A Brief Introduction to 3D Modeling

Aug 07, 2024

Creating a 3D model involves the process of developing a digital representation of an object using specialized software and techniques. This digital model can then be used in various fields such as animation, gaming, architecture, product design, and more.

The process of creating a 3D model begins with the use of 3D modeling software such as Blender, Autodesk Maya, 3ds Max, or Cinema 4D. These software programs provide tools and features that allow designers to manipulate digital objects in a three-dimensional space.

Before starting the actual modeling process, it is important to have a clear understanding of the object or scene that you want to create. This involves gathering reference images, sketches, or concept art to serve as a guide during the modeling process.

The actual modeling process involves the use of various techniques such as extrusion, subdivision, sculpting, and boolean operations to create the desired shape and form of the 3D object. Designers can also apply textures, materials, and colors to the model to enhance its appearance and realism.

Once the 3D model is complete, it can be further refined through the process of UV mapping, rigging, and animation to prepare it for its intended use. UV mapping involves unwrapping the 3D model to apply 2D textures, while rigging involves adding a digital skeleton to the model to enable movement and animation.

In addition to creating 3D models from scratch, designers can also utilize 3D scanning and photogrammetry techniques to create digital replicas of real-world objects. 3D scanning involves using specialized hardware to capture the physical characteristics of an object, while photogrammetry involves reconstructing a 3D model from a series of photographs.
